Conference on fashion blogs in Madrid

Last week (pffff, I know, I tell you things too late... I'll be back to normal soon, have faith) the first Fashion Blog Conference organized by Patricia González and María Giraldo took place in Madrid at the Costume Museum (I couldn't like the location more).

We spent two days listening to very interesting presentations on how to make your blog rank better on Google, what happens with the copyright of the photos we use, what trends are coming, etc. It also provided a very interesting rapprochement between traditional media and bloggers, as there were journalists from Telva, Vogue, Marie Claire, and many brand managers who came to better understand what fashion blogs are and whether to fear them or love them.
